Thanks so much for sharing your experience! I've been aiming for 100-120 g of protein and 60-70g of fat a day, and hitting it most days now that I am on soft solid foods. I do still have to drink at least one protein shake a day to get there though, which I hope will change once I am on more dense proteins. Here are the vitamins I am taking right now (which may change in May once I have my 3 month labs):

Bari-Life Just One multivitamin with iron x 1
5000 mcg B12 sublingual
500 mg Vitamin C chewable x 2 daily
ADEK x 2 daily sublingual
100 mg B1
1500 mg calcium citrate chews (500 mg x 3 daily)
400 mg magnesium chewable
1 prebiotic/probiotic capsule
Potassium gluconate 595 mg x 1

My multivitamin also has magnesium in it. I'm hoping this series is good enough but of course if my labs indicate otherwise I can ramp up what needs to be increased and back down off of other things if need be. I'm trying to modulate my fat intake and I feel like it's a fine line I am walking between having an upset GI tract due to too much fat (I am also minus a gallbladder) and not enough so that I get constipated. I had the 2nd part DS in 2017. My Dr. Made my CC length 300, which made me a little upset. I never got to my ideal goal, but I did get to 179. I have a feeling he may have done that because of my age. My labs have stayed pretty good, so I guess I can live with this weight. I do have to have iron infusions every few years. I eat at least 80 grams of protein, and at least 50 grams of fat. I take 3500 calcium, 800 magnesium, 180 mk-7, 50,000 D3 per day, vitamin E 400, vitamin A 25,000 per day, 2 multivitamins, 50mg zinc. Yours will probably be a lot different, but this gives you an idea. Back when I had my DS someone posted the vitamins they took and that helped me a lot! Mine have changed a bit, according to my labs. Hope this helps! Good luck!
